Output 83f24bb324e9b43a5870499ad0cc83fca6b7b167d23f457dc3a7a2a268bafe1e:0

value
11494032
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fc55bfc1357808e4ea429e23fc34fd5f2bf0371 OP_EQUAL
address
3DLcAfvJDtSApPHkiud1v3fogoDbQUerJN
transaction
83f24bb324e9b43a5870499ad0cc83fca6b7b167d23f457dc3a7a2a268bafe1e
spent
true